Thiruvananthapuram:
Popular
Malayalam
film
actor
Jayaram,
a
skilled
percussionist
in
real
life,
will
be
seen
beating
the
drums
on
the
silver
screen
also.
Known
for
his
natural
acting
and
comedy-tinged
roles,
Jayaram,
who
has
also
acted
in
several
Tamil
films,
is
doing
the
role
of
a
'chenda'
player
in
the
upcoming
film
by
eminent
director
Shaji
N
Karun.
'Chenda'
is
a
wooden
percussion
instrument
used
in
temple
rituals
and
festivals
as
well
as
classical
and
folk
art
forms
like
Kathakali
and
Theyyam
in
Kerala.
The
film
Swapaanam,
shooting
of
which
is
progressing
at
a
village
in
Palakkad,
explores
the
inner
struggles
and
agonies
of
a
skilled
'chenda'
player
and
how
the
exceptional
creativity
of
the
artist
makes
him
an
alien
in
his
own
family
and
village.
Jayaram
has
been
the
natural
choice
for
the
role
because
of
his
interest
and
talent
in
percussion,
said
Shaji.
"The
actor
himself
is
an
excellent
percussionist.
His
talent
in
playing
the
instrument
is
the
main
reason
which
made
me
to
choose
him
for
this
role.
I
did
not
think
of
casting
any
other
actor
when
I
concesptualised
the
character," Shaji
told
PTI.
Jayaram,
who
used
to
find
time
to
perform
'chenda'
at
temple
festivals
despite
his
busy
shooting
schedules,
has
already
appeared
playing
the
instrument
in
some
of
the
films
but
this
is
for
the
first
time
that
he
is
doing
a
full-length
character
of
a
percussionist.
He
has
also
enthralled
'chenda'
enthusiasts
by
playing
at
public
venues,
partnering
with
maestros
like
Mattannoor
Shankaran
Kutty.
